How Wearable Emg Devices Can Help Improve Muscle Activation and Efficiency

Wearable electromyography (EMG) devices are revolutionizing the way athletes, physical therapists, and fitness enthusiasts monitor and improve muscle performance. These compact devices detect electrical activity produced by muscles during movement, providing real-time data that can be used to optimize training and recovery.

What Are Wearable EMG Devices?

Wearable EMG devices are portable sensors that attach to the skin or clothing to measure muscle activity. They typically consist of small electrodes connected to a compact processing unit, which transmits data wirelessly to a smartphone or computer. This setup allows for continuous monitoring during exercise or daily activities.

How They Improve Muscle Activation

By providing detailed feedback on muscle recruitment patterns, wearable EMG devices help users identify which muscles are activated during specific movements. This information enables targeted training to enhance activation of underused muscles and correct imbalances that could lead to injury.

Real-Time Feedback

Real-time data allows athletes to adjust their technique instantly, ensuring proper muscle engagement. For example, a runner can see if they are over-relying on their hamstrings instead of engaging their glutes, leading to more efficient running form.

Personalized Training Programs

Data from EMG devices can be used to develop personalized training plans that focus on activating specific muscles. This tailored approach accelerates progress and reduces the risk of injury caused by improper technique or muscle imbalance.

Enhancing Muscle Efficiency

Improving muscle efficiency means doing more work with less effort. Wearable EMG devices help identify inefficient movement patterns and muscle fatigue, guiding users to optimize their technique for better performance and endurance.

Detecting Fatigue

EMG sensors can detect signs of muscle fatigue by analyzing changes in electrical activity. Recognizing fatigue early allows for adjustments in training intensity or rest periods, preventing overtraining and injury.

Optimizing Movement Patterns

By analyzing muscle activation patterns, users can refine their movement techniques to be more efficient. This not only improves athletic performance but also reduces unnecessary strain on muscles and joints.
